Laser Scar Removal Procedures at Cape Breton Regional Hospital
The Cape Breton Regional Hospital offers a range of laser scar removal procedures, including:
1. Fractional CO2 Laser: This advanced laser technology helps to resurface the skin, reducing the appearance of scars and promoting the growth of new, healthier skin cells.
2. Pulsed-Dye Laser: This laser targets the blood vessels within the scar, effectively reducing redness and discoloration.
3. Picosecond Laser: This cutting-edge laser technology can target deeper layers of the skin, addressing both the appearance and texture of scars.
The hospital's team of specialists works closely with each patient to determine the most appropriate laser treatment based on the type, size, and severity of the scar. They also provide comprehensive pre- and post-treatment care to ensure optimal results and a smooth recovery process.

**Q: How long does the recovery process take after laser scar removal?**
A: The recovery process can vary depending on the specific laser treatment and the individual patient's healing process. Generally, patients can expect some redness, swelling, and mild discomfort for a few days following the procedure. The hospital's team will provide detailed post-treatment instructions to ensure a smooth and efficient recovery.
